Away from the hustle and bustle of the town centre but with close proximity to Chester, the Days Hotel is situated on the North Wales border and provides a host of facilities for guests travelling on business and leisure. Forty well designed and stylish bedrooms offer wireless internet connections, LCD televisions and luxury bathrooms as well as a leisure club with a heated swimming pool, jacuzzi, steam room and sauna. The imaginative menus offer dishes that are created fresh from locally sourced ingredients; start your day with breakfast and end it with a relaxed evening meal. Among main courses a retro mixed grill of chicken breast, bacon chop, minute steak, sausage, and black pudding with fried egg and chips vies for attention with honey marinated tuna kebabs, and Thai green chicken curry with jasmine scented rice and prawn crackers. Lighter bites take in baked potatoes, panini, sandwiches, and ploughman's lunches.
